Description

Description

"The 'Wine of Gustav' is not a wine study. Although it is soaked in quite a bit of retsina, a lot of raisin, a few barrels of verdelho, and many red and white wine references, it is the product of research by a historian, who may also be a wine enthusiast.

The subject is an interpretation, the interpretation of 'learned winemaking', of oenologie savante, from the commercial layers of the raisin regions (Peloponnese and Ionian Islands), and the step-by-step achievement of wine maturity, in a geographical area where Greece experienced its own 'black fever'. After all, the Peloponnese was the largest viticultural region of the country, at least until World War II.

(...)

[Excerpt from the text on the back cover of the edition]
